This claim originates from Lady Hope (Elizabeth Reid). She claimed to have visited Darwin on his death bed where he said:
How I wish I had not expressed my theory of evolution as I have done
and
I would like to speak to them of Christ Jesus and His salvation, being in a state where he was eagerly savouring the heavenly anticipation of bliss.
Darwin's children (Henrietta Darwin (later Henrietta Litchfield) and Francis Darwin) denied this ever happened and that she ever even visited Darwin.
Henrietta Darwin
Lady Hope was not present during his last illness, or any illness. I believe he never even saw her, but in any case she had no influence over him in any department of thought or belief. He never recanted any of his scientific views, either then or earlier. We think the story of his conversion was fabricated in the U.S.A. . . . The whole story has no foundation whatever.
Francis Darwin
I was present at his deathbed, Lady Hope's account of my father's views on religion is quite untrue. I have publicly accused her of falsehood, but have not seen any reply. My father's agnostic point of view is given in my Life and Letters of Charles Darwin, Vol. I., pp. 304-317. You are at liberty to publish the above statement. Indeed, I shall be glad if you will do so. Yours faithfully, Francis Darwin. Brookthorpe, Gloucester.
The claim as well contradicts Darwin's views on religion:
By further reflecting that the clearest evidence would be requisite to make any sane man believe in the miracles by which Christianity is supported,—and that the more we know of the fixed laws of nature the more incredible do miracles become,—that the men at that time were ignorant and credulous to a degree almost incomprehensible by us,—that the Gospels cannot be proven to have been written simultaneously with the events,—that they differ in many important details, far too important, as it seemed to me to be admitted as the usual inaccuracies of eye witnesses;—by such reflections as these, which I give not as having the least novelty or value, but as they influenced me, I gradually came to disbelieve in Christianity as a divine revelation. The fact that many fake religions have spread over large portions of the earth like wildfire had some weight with me. But I was very unwilling to give up my belief; I feel sure of this, for I can remember often and often inventing day-dreams of old letters between distinguished Romans, and manuscripts being discovered at Pompeii or elsewhere, which confirmed in the most striking manner all that was written in the Gospels. But I found it more and more difficult, with free scope given to my imagination, to invent evidence which would suffice to convince me. Thus disbelief crept over me at a very slow rate, but was at last complete. The rate was so slow that I felt no distress, and have never since doubted even for a single second that my conclusion was correct.
I think that generally (& more & more as I grow older), but not always, that an agnostic would be the most correct description of my state of mind.
But why make up this story? Some Christians think that if Darwin renounced the theory of evolution than people who accept the theory of evolution and the science around it would give it up. They do not understand that do not work in science, further they do not understand that arguments from authority are fallacious.
An argument from authority proves nothing. It doesn't matter if "X" authority accepts "Y", its the evidence that matters. At most the argument from authority can be used as evidence but that depends on the subject and the authority. In this situation, it can't be used as evidence. Darwin died in 1882 almost 130 years ago and sense then the theory of evolution not only survived but has thrived, the evidence for it is overwhelming and is getting stronger.
